Pharmacy Claims Auditor - Express Scripts Canada Job at Cigna
The role of the FWA team is to proactively detect and address risks in a timely manner that effectively manages the financial risk and reputation of Express Scripts Canada (ESC) customers. The Auditor is responsible to conduct various types of audits across Canada to validate that providers are compliant with benefit plan design and professional practice regulations. The Auditor uses their analytical and investigative skills along with their practice and knowledge of provincial benefit coverage to identify trends observed from claim reviews and to ensure that the audit techniques evolve to remain effective in managing risk for ESC customers.
Note: This is a remote position and required some travelling within Canada as an Auditor.
Essential Functions:
Perform claim verifications, desk and/or on-site audits
Communicate with providers to gather information for audits, to educate on claim submission practices and to respond to queries in regards to audit results
Assess provider documentation to ensure compliance with ESC’s provider agreement, benefit plan design and provincial legislation
Calculate the adjustments required to correct claim transactions
Prepare, coordinate and travel to conduct on-site audit at the provider’s location, and complete the post on-site audit activities
Compile and produce audit reports that are detailed and unbiased
Perform self and peer-review to ensure accuracy and quality of claim reviews
Track audit activity and summarize results of claim analysis and recoveries on a daily and/or monthly basis for department statistics for presentation to customers
Identify trends observed from claim reviews and provide recommendations for risk criteria changes and/or candidates for a desk or on-site audit
Recommend incremental and continuous ideas that will increase ability to prevent and manage risk that will bring the most value to customers
Respond to internal and external customer questions professionally, timely and accurately
Work with both internal and external stakeholders to address client’s inquiries, gather, collect information, and coordinate investigations
Provide testimonials for legal proceedings
Continuously seek opportunities to create efficiencies within processes and drive value for the program
Assist in mentoring and developing team members
Other duties and responsibilities as assigned

About Express Scripts Canada
Express Scripts Canada is a leading health benefits manager and has been recognized as one of the most innovative. Our clients include Canada's leading insurers, third party administrators and governments. We work with these clients to develop industry-leading solutions to deliver superior healthcare in a cost-controlled environment. We provide Active Pharmacy™ services to more than 7 million Canadian patients and adjudicate more than 100 million pharmacy, dental, and extended health claims annually. Through our proprietary consumer intelligence, clinical expertise, and patients-first approach, we promote better health decisions for plan members, while managing and reducing drug benefit costs for plan sponsors.
